The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Isaac Pow, born in 1839 in Petrockstowe, Devon, consisted of 8 members. Isaac was the head of the household, married to Elizabeth Pow, born in 1836 in Devon, England. They had 6 children; William (born 1863 in Petrockstowe, Devon, England), Alice (born 1868 in Highampton, Devon, England), John (born 1870 in Highampton, Devon, England), Mary (born 1872 in Highampton, Devon, England), Eva (born 1874 in Highampton, Devon, England) and Henry (born 1876 in Little Torrington, Devon, England).
